Bulgarians collapsed against Iran, missing the finals

The Bulgarian national team will not play in the final eight of the Nations League in Ningbo. Gianlorenzo Blengini's volleyball players failed to take advantage of the opportunity that arose after Cuba's and Ukraine's losses earlier in the day. Just one win - even 3:2 - would have qualified us, but instead, a heavy and helpless 0:3 loss to Iran followed.


Image

▶ First set: 17:25

The very beginning was shocking - Iran pulled ahead 5:0 after a serve by Morteza Sharifi and two blocks against Aleksandar Nikolov. Bulgaria looked lost, and substitutions did not help. The only positive was the inclusion of Iliya Petkov, who showed grit in the center. But the difference was too great to be made up.

▶ Second set: 17:25

Again, a good start for Iran and a new series of aces - this time by Amin Esmaeilnezhad. Venislav Antov tried to bring back the intrigue with several successful attacks, but the difference in the stability of reception and block was obvious. Bulgaria failed to hold the ball long enough to build rhythm.

▶ Third set: 16:25

Hope flickered at 3:2 for Bulgaria, but it was just a mirage. Amin again troubled our reception with his serve, and our attack was ineffective against the well-organized Iranian block. Simeon Nikolov and Rusi Zhelyazkov, who made his debut in this tournament, appeared at the end, but everything was already decided. Symbolically, the last point came after an out-of-bounds serve by Alex Nikolov.

➤ Key indicators:

Category Bulgaria Iran
Attacks 30 40
Blocks 2 10
Serve (aces) 1 8
Opponent errors 17 17
Total points 50 75

🔎 Analysis:
The difference in blocking and serving is striking - 10:2 and 8:1 in favor of Iran. This clearly shows where our team's game is breaking down - lack of aggression in serving and inability to neutralize the opponent's attack.

➤ Top scorers:

Player Team Points
Amin Esmaeilnezhad (10) Iran 19
Amirhossein Esfandiar (12) Iran 14
Venislav Antov (18) Bulgaria 11
Aleksandar Nikolov (23) Bulgaria 8

🔎 Analysis:
Antov showed good dynamics, but was left almost alone in attack. Nikolov did not find his rhythm. For Iran, Amin and Esfandiar demonstrated stability and class, leaving no chance for our defense.

➡ Bulgaria finishes its participation in the Nations League with 6 wins, 6 losses, and 17 points. A little was not enough, but that little today was fatal.
